The short version: TakeHills software runs entirely on your computer. We collect almost no data about you. What's on your machine stays on your machine.
TakeHills is an independent software company building local-first, one-time-purchase tools for small businesses and freelancers. Products include Zahpy Pro, FinanceVault, PDFForge, and ClientVault.
When you visit our website, standard server logs may include your IP address (anonymised after 24h), browser type, and pages visited. When you purchase, our payment processor receives your payment details — TakeHills only receives your email to deliver your license key.
We use minimal cookies for session handling and basic page-view analytics only. No advertising cookies or cross-site tracking.
Under GDPR, CCPA, or equivalent laws you may request access, correction, or deletion of your data. Contact us and we will respond within 30 days.

Summary: Our refund terms depend on where you purchased. Direct and platform sales are final. Purchases through the Windows Store, Apple App Store, or Google Play are subject to those platforms' own refund policies.
Products purchased directly from takehills.org or through various third-party selling platforms — such as Gumroad, Paddle, FastSpring, or similar — are sold on an all-sales-final basis.
Because TakeHills software is installed and runs entirely on your local device, we have no technical means of verifying usage, remotely disabling access, or enforcing a return once the software and license key have been delivered. For this reason, all direct and platform sales outside of major app stores are non-refundable.
We encourage you to review product descriptions carefully before purchasing. If you have questions about whether a product is right for you, contact us before buying — we're happy to help you decide.
